Welcome

首页 / 软件开发 / .NET编程技术 / WF4.0 基础篇(二十五) ActivityAction与InvokeAction

WF4.0 基础篇(二十五) ActivityAction与InvokeAction2012-08-17 博客园 WXWinter(冬)ActivityAction

类名

System.Activities.ActivityAction

System.Activities.ActivityAction<T>

System.Activities.ActivityAction<T1, T2>

System.Activities.ActivityAction<T1, T2, T3, T4, T5, T6, T7, T8, T9, T10, T11, T12, T13, T14, T15, T16>

文件

System.Activities.dll

结构说明

System.Activities.ActivityDelegate

是一个 sealed类

[DisplayName] 属性 的类型为[string],是并行分支集合

[Handler] 属性 的类型为[System.Activities.Activity],为要执行的Activity

[Argument,Argument1,Argument2,Argument16] 属性 的类型为[System.Activities.DelegateInArgument<T>],用于 传递参数用

功能说明

ActivityAction,ActivityAction<T,,,> 与流程中应的InvokeAction,InvokeAction<T,,,>活动一起使用

InvokeAction

类名

System.Activities.Statements.InvokeAction

System.Activities.Statements.InvokeAction<T>

System.Activities.Statements.InvokeAction<T1, T2>

System.Activities.Statements.InvokeAction<T1, T2, T3, T4, T5, T6, T7, T8, T9, T10, T11, T12, T13, T14, T15, T16>

文件

System.Activities.dll

结构说明

继承 NativeActivity

是一个 sealed类

override 了 [CacheMetadata方法] 与 [Execute方法] 与[Cancel 方法]

[Action]属性 的类型为[System.Activities.ActivityAction,ActivityAction<T,,,> ],为要调用的 ActivityAction

[Argument,Argument1,Argument2,Argument16] 属性 的类型为[System.Activities.InArgument<T> ],用于传递参数 用

功能说明

ActivityAction,ActivityAction<T,,,> 与流程中应的InvokeAction,InvokeAction<T,,,>活动一起使用